trembling in Bulgarian is треперене, трептене — trembling means the act or state of shaking with small, quick movements.

trembling in Bulgarian

треперене
noun
Pronounced: treperene
A tremble.
трептене
noun
Pronounced: treptene
A tremble.

What does "trembling" mean?

  1. noun The act or state of shaking with small, quick movements.
    "A slight trembling in his hands gave away how nervous he was."
  2. adj Shaking slightly, often from fear, cold, or weakness.
    "She spoke in a trembling voice as she read the eulogy."
